2017-12-17 1 views
0

Ich versuche, die mask -Eigenschaft der Text-Feld-Komponente, wie im folgenden Beispiel zu verwenden. In der Ansicht funktioniert das wie ein Zauber, aber wenn das Formular veröffentlicht wird, behält das Maskenformat den Wert nicht bei.Wie man Maske in vuetify Text-Feld verwendet?

Zum Beispiel, wenn ich "000.000.000-00", der Wert, den das Formular gebucht wurde "00000000000". Wie kann ich den Formatwert beibehalten?

<v-text-field 
    :value="currentValue" 
    @input="handleInput" 
    :mask="###.###.###-##"></v-text-field> 

Antwort

2

können Sie return-masked-value prop verwenden

<v-text-field 
    :value="currentValue" 
    return-masked-value 
    mask="###.###.###-##" 
    @input="handleInput" 
></v-text-field> 

Hinweis, die derzeit in v0.17there is a bug mit Anfangswert demaskiert zurück.